Altoz Hires Southern District Sales Manager
Altoz, manufacturer of high-performance zero-turn mowers and of the industry’s first tracked riding and stand-on zero-turn, is pleased to announce that Tim Jeffries has joined the company as District Sales Manager. Jeffries will provide support for existing dealers and work to grow the Altoz dealer network in Florida and portions of Mississippi, Alabama, Georgia and South Carolina.
“Tim understands our business and his industry knowledge and experience will be beneficial as Altoz continues to grow,” says Altoz Sales and Marketing Manager, Karl Bjorkman. “With over nine years of experience with Ventrac in sales and business development, his background makes him well suited to continue to grow and support the Altoz dealer network.”
“Altoz is an innovative, forward thinking company, and I am excited to join the team,” Jeffries adds. “I see tremendous opportunities for the Altoz tracked zero-turn and stand on mowers and the versatility and value they provide to municipalities and commercial cutters. I am eager to continue to build the momentum and grow the Altoz dealer network.”
